What is the biggest seed on earth?

Lodoicea maldivica, also known as the double coconut, or coco-de-mer, is renowned for producing the largest and heaviest seeds in the world.

Which fruit has the largest seed?

Seed Size. The coco de mer produces the world’s largest wild fruit and the world’s heaviest seeds. A single seed may be 12 inches long, nearly 3 feet in circumference, and weigh over 40 pounds (20 kg).

What is the largest nut in the world?

The world’s largest and heaviest nut, the coco de mer, is getting an upgraded anti-counterfeiting system. Found on just two islands of the Seychelles archipelago in the Indian Ocean, the coco de mer palm has seeds or nuts that reach half a metre in diameter and can weigh as much as 25 kilograms.

Which is the smallest seed on earth?

Certain epiphytic orchids of the tropical rain forest produce the world’s smallest seeds weighing only 35 millionths of an ounce. They are dispersed into the air like minute dust particles or single-celled spores, eventually coming to rest in the upper canopy of rain forest trees.

Is the coconut the seed?

Botanically speaking, a coconut is a fibrous one-seeded drupe, also known as a dry drupe. However, when using loose definitions, the coconut can be all three: a fruit, a nut, and a seed. … Coconuts are classified as a fibrous one-seeded drupe.

Why is a banana a fruit when it has no seeds?

Bananas are both a fruit and not a fruit. While the banana plant is colloquially called a banana tree, it’s actually an herb distantly related to ginger, since the plant has a succulent tree stem, instead of a wood one. The yellow thing you peel and eat is, in fact, a fruit because it contains the seeds of the plant.

Which plant produces the most unusual seeds in the world?

The unique seeds are produced by a tropical liana of the morning-glory family (Convolvulaceae) that is only known from relatively few locations in the rain forests of southern Mexico and Central America.

Why cashews are so expensive?

The cashew seed is surrounded by a shell containing toxic oils, such as anacardic acid. This is the same acid found in poison ivy. … After the toxins are removed, the cashews must be graded and sorted. The entire process is labor-intensive as well as hazardous, which helps explain part of why cashews are so expensive.

What is the flattest fruit?

The watermeal isn’t just the world’s smallest fruit—it’s the world’s smallest flowering plant, period. It’s a type of duckweed, and the minuscule fruit it produces is smaller than any other.

What kind of mustard seed did Jesus talk about?

The plant referred to here (Greek σίναπι, sinapi) is generally considered to be black mustard, a large annual plant up to 9 feet (2.7 m) tall, but growing from a proverbially small seed (this smallness is also used to refer to faith in Matthew 17:20 and Luke 17:6).

Is mustard seed the smallest seed on earth?

According to the “Parable of the Mustard Seed” in Matthew 13:31–32, mustard seeds are the smallest in the plant kingdom. … The seeds of this plant measure roughly 0.1 by 0.03 millimeters, more than 20 times smaller than those of mustard.

Why do coconuts have 3 holes?

The three holes on a coconut are germination pores where the seedlings would eventually emerge. The coconut palm is known as the “tree of life” because it is one of the most useful trees in the world.

Where is the seed in a banana?

Every season, the plant dies after its fruit is harvested, and the small bulbs (called the suckers) growing out of the plant’s underground rhizome (called the corn) are then replanted, and new plants grow. Put simply, bananas don’t have seeds because they don’t need them.

Why do coconut trees need salt?

Although coconut palms are often found along tropical, sandy shorelines and tolerate salt spray and brackish soil, salt is not a necessary fertilizer for coconut trees. In fact, it has no bearing on how well the trees grow at all. … Palms may also be deficient in magnesium, manganese, or boron.
